      I was curious about that and not in a malicious way. I am currently test fitting these bags and had some concerns that hopefully you can answer. Prior to installing the bags, we had 4.5" of distance between the bump stop and lift block stop. When we install the 2.5" bump stop spacer it effectively reduces down travel from 4.5" to 2.0" with no air in the bag. My stock spring rear suspension with Fox 2.5 shocks will travel about 2.5" normal driving, over a curb or such. With these bags installed, no trailer , about 5 psi in the bags I will be hitting the bump stops in some instances. To prevent this I must add air to the bag to reduce down travel to under the 2.0" mark as to not hit the bump stop. The effect then is the rear is lifted and now I have a rake I do not want. In short, my question is why do these bags only have 2.0" on travel at installed height. Curious to know your measurement of max travel to bump stop with no air in the bag? Thanks @@RockyRohde

    • @RockyRohde
      @RockyRohde  5 місяців тому

      @johnsnyder8053 I am running 10 psi as recommended by Airlogic. I didn’t install bump stops in the beginning as that was a concern for me also. Talked to them at air logic and the Ford bump stops are soft and will cushion significantly.. My everyday driving I have not noticed any issue with 10 psi and a little over 1” clearance. When towing I add air to achieve the same 1” clearance and have not had any issues. Yes your truck will have a little more rake. If you don’t like that option install the FX4 blocks and 10-15 psi will be a perfect level.

    • @johnsnyder8053
      @johnsnyder8053 5 місяців тому

      Thank you for the information, Sir. I just could not get past going from 4.5" of down travel to ~2.0", it just did not seem right. @@RockyRohde
